Git相關操作

2021-10-17 03:32:56 字數 1912 閱讀 9951

//工作區->暫存區

git add .

//或者

git add 檔名

//暫存區->本地倉庫

git commit -m "相關描述"

//本地倉庫->遠方倉庫

git push

//檢視相關資訊

git status

//版本號

git --version

rm 檔名

git rm 檔名

git add 檔名

git commit -m "描述"

怎麼用:寫完乙個檔案,先通過add和commit命令儲存到本地倉庫之後,如果此時對改檔案進行了修改,執行下面這個命令,就可以還原檔案。

git checkout 檔名
git clone 鏈結

//例如

git clone

//最好和遠端倉庫設定一樣

git config --global user.name "..."

git config --global user.email "..."

//檢視相關配置資訊

git config --list

檢視版本號

git branch --v
git branch 分支名

//例如

git branch mybranch

git checkout 分支名

衝突一般是指同乙個檔案同一位置的**,再兩種版本的倉庫合併時,版本的管理軟體無法判斷到底應該保留哪乙個版本,i因此會提示該檔案發生衝突,衝突一般都需要程式設計師手動解決。

1.先在master分支上建立乙個example.txt

2.再在mybranch分支上建立乙個example.txt

3.分別提交

4.最後合併

衝突結果:

auto-merging example.txt

conflict (content): merge conflict in example.txt

automatic merge failed; fix conflicts and then commit the result.

git diff
顯示如圖:

切換到相關目錄,可使用 「vi 檔名」 的方式開啟編輯(如下圖),把裡面紅色箭頭指的地方刪除,並且留下自己想要的地方儲存,接著執行 命令即可。

git 相關操作

merge 比如在上feature 4.2修改,commit push後,切換到dev分支 1 commit push 2 checkout dev 分支。3 git pull origin dev 4 git merge no ff origin feature 4.2 把feature 4.2上...

git相關操作

常用操作 新增賬戶 修改git配置檔案,新增郵箱,以及名稱 vi gitconfig 生成git金鑰 ssh keygen t rsa c 剛新增的郵箱位址 檢視公鑰內容,複製內容,新增至github裡面 cat id rsa.pub轉殖專案 git clone git位址 從github上覆制的專...

Git相關操作

新增關聯遠端倉庫 git remote add origin git github.你的使用者名稱 git推送到遠端倉庫 git push u origin master 在本地倉庫刪除檔案 git rm 我的檔案在本地倉庫刪除資料夾 git rm r 我的資料夾 此處 r表示遞迴所有子目錄,如果你...